- W2018232114 abstract "Luminescence and excitation measurements were performed on single crystals of specifically deuterated compounds Ru(bpy-d8)x(bpy)3-x(PF6)2(x = 1–3) in the region of the sharp zero-phonon transitions at 4.2 and 2.1 K. The results are compared with the spectroscopic properties of the non-deuterated compound (x=0). Strong evidence for the existence of localized, non-degenerate excited states is obtained. However, fast intramolecular excitation energy transfer takes place even at 2.1 K. This leads the excitation in theRu(bpy-d8)x(bpy)3-x(PF6)2(x=1–2) systems to be trapped on the protonated metal-ligand sub-unit(s) at temperatures below 10 K. Selective excitation allows luminescence as well as excitation features to be narrowed." @default.
